提交 dca2abd6 编写于 作者: H hzcheng

TD-34

上级 194d37a3
...@@ -70,7 +70,7 @@ void *tsdbAllocFromCache(STsdbCache *pCache, int bytes) { ...@@ -70,7 +70,7 @@ void *tsdbAllocFromCache(STsdbCache *pCache, int bytes) {
if (pCache == NULL) return NULL; if (pCache == NULL) return NULL;
if (bytes > pCache->cacheBlockSize) return NULL; if (bytes > pCache->cacheBlockSize) return NULL;
if (isListEmpty(pCache->imem)) { if (isListEmpty(pCache->mem)) {
if (tsdbAllocBlockFromPool(pCache) < 0) { if (tsdbAllocBlockFromPool(pCache) < 0) {
// TODO: deal with the error // TODO: deal with the error
} }
...@@ -114,7 +114,7 @@ static int tsdbAllocBlockFromPool(STsdbCache *pCache) { ...@@ -114,7 +114,7 @@ static int tsdbAllocBlockFromPool(STsdbCache *pCache) {
pBlock->offset = 0; pBlock->offset = 0;
pBlock->remain = pCache->cacheBlockSize; pBlock->remain = pCache->cacheBlockSize;
tdListAppendNode(pPool->memPool, node); tdListAppendNode(pCache->mem, node);
pCache->curBlock = pBlock; pCache->curBlock = pBlock;
return 0; return 0;
......
Markdown is supported
0% .
You are about to add 0 people to the discussion. Proceed with caution.
先完成此消息的编辑!
想要评论请 注册